La Rotta, Tuscany, Italy

Overview

La Rotta is a picturesque Tuscan village set in the Pisan countryside, offering scenic landscapes and relaxed, authentic Italian charm. With a blend of medieval streets, welcoming locals, and easy access to the Arno River, it's an ideal destination for travelers seeking a peaceful retreat away from tourist crowds.

Best Time to Visit

April to June for mild weather and lively countryside blooms.

Local Tips

Shops and restaurants may close midday for 'riposo'; plan meals and errands accordingly. Bicycles are a convenient way to explore surrounding areas.

Cultural Etiquette

Tipping is appreciated but not obligatory; rounding up the bill is common. Dress modestly when visiting churches. Greet with 'buongiorno' in small shops.

Safety Warnings

The village is very safe with almost no petty crime, but use caution on narrow rural roads due to limited sidewalks and occasional fast traffic.

Hidden Gems

Seek out the tiny Church of San Martino, stroll the riverside path at sunset, and visit the local olive press in autumn for a true taste of regional tradition.
